The Vango Shangri-La Lux 16 Double is a self-inflating camping mattress that brings proper home comfort to your tent or awning. At 16cm thick, it's built with vertical wall construction and elastic fabric that feels more like your bedroom mattress than traditional camping gear. The integrated rechargeable pump inflates the whole thing in 60 seconds flat, and deflates just as quickly when you're packing up. Couples who camp regularly tend to choose this over single mats because you get a proper double sleeping surface without the annoying gap in the middle that two singles create.
What sets this apart is the Dreamlock construction - Vango's engineered cutting pattern that reduces pack size by 20% compared to older models whilst maintaining the same sleeping dimensions. The TPU lamination technology makes it lighter than PVC alternatives and more environmentally sound. You're looking at a mattress that measures 200cm x 130cm when inflated, giving two adults genuine room to move without rolling into each other. The Cyclone valve works alongside the pump system, and there's proper strain relief where the pump connects to prevent those annoying leaks that cheaper models develop.
This mattress suits caravanners who want bedroom-level comfort in their awning, festival campers who don't fancy carrying a separate pump, and anyone doing extended trips where sleep quality matters. The carry bag includes compression straps and handles that actually work. You'll need to charge the pump before your first trip - it's USB rechargeable. One thing to consider: at 16cm thick and double width, you'll need a tent with decent floor space and height clearance, so it's ideally designed for larger tents.

The integrated rechargeable pump on the Shangri-La Lux 16 Double provides multiple inflation cycles on a single charge. Vango designs these pumps to handle several complete inflate and deflate cycles, which covers most weekend camping trips or festival stays. The pump charges via USB connection, taking approximately 3-4 hours for a full charge. For extended trips, you can recharge using a portable power bank or your vehicle's USB port.
Thanks to the Dreamlock construction, this double mattress packs 20% smaller than previous Vango double models. The mattress rolls into the included carry bag with compression straps, making it manageable for car camping, caravan awnings, and festival transport. Whilst it's compact for a 16cm thick double mat, the packed size is still substantial compared to single mats or thinner alternatives, so it's designed for camping where you're not carrying gear long distances on foot.

Clean the mattress surface with a damp cloth and mild soap, avoiding harsh chemicals that can damage the TPU lamination. Before storage, inflate the mattress fully and wipe it down to remove any dirt or moisture. Deflate and roll loosely for long-term storage rather than keeping it compressed, which helps maintain the elastic fabric properties. Store in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. Check the valve area periodically for debris and keep the rechargeable pump connection clean.
TPU (thermoplastic polyurethane) lamination used in the Shangri-La Lux 16 is lighter than traditional PVC construction and more environmentally friendly during production and disposal. TPU mattresses typically pack smaller, inflate faster, and feel less clammy against skin in warm conditions. The material also tends to maintain flexibility better in cold weather compared to PVC, which can become stiff. TPU construction generally results in a mattress that's easier to roll and pack away, particularly after multiple uses.
Standard small double fitted sheets (120cm x 190cm) will be slightly narrow but workable. UK double fitted sheets (135cm x 190cm) fit better given the 130cm width of this mattress. The 16cm depth means you need sheets with decent pocket depth to accommodate the thickness. Deep fitted sheets designed for mattresses up to 30cm depth work well. Some campers use sleeping bag liners or flat sheets instead, which avoids the fitting issue altogether and packs smaller for transport.
